
Winter Weather Headlines Issued for First Snow Event of the Season
A blast of Arctic air tonight into Monday will usher a changeover from rain to snow for the start of the new week. In the mountains, a winter storm warning has been issued where 4–6” of snow with local higher amounts will be. A winter weather advisory has been issued for 2-4" across portions of the lowlands and mountains. 1-2" of snowfall is expected elsewhere across the lowlands. Read More >
